The IUPAC name of acryaldehyde is...

The IUPAC name of acryaldehyde is

A

Prop-2-enal

B

Propenylaldehyde

C

But-2-enal

D

butenal

Text Solution

AI Generated Solution

The correct Answer is:
To determine the IUPAC name of acrylaldehyde, follow these steps: ### Step 1: Identify the Structure Acrylaldehyde has the following structure: - It contains a carbonyl group (C=O) which indicates that it is an aldehyde. - The structure can be represented as: ``` CH2=CH-CHO ``` Here, CHO is the aldehyde group and the CH2=CH part indicates a double bond between the first and second carbon atoms. ### Step 2: Count the Carbon Atoms Count the total number of carbon atoms in the longest continuous chain: - In this case, there are three carbon atoms (C1, C2, and C3). ### Step 3: Number the Carbon Chain Number the carbon chain starting from the end nearest to the aldehyde group: - The numbering would be as follows: - C1: CHO (aldehyde group) - C2: CH (part of the double bond) - C3: CH2 (part of the double bond) ### Step 4: Identify the Functional Groups and Their Positions - The aldehyde functional group is at position 1 (C1). - There is a double bond between C2 and C3. ### Step 5: Assign the Name According to IUPAC nomenclature: - The base name for a three-carbon chain is "prop". - Since there is a double bond at position 2, we use the prefix "prop-2-". - Since it is an aldehyde, we add the suffix "-al". ### Final IUPAC Name Combining all the parts, the IUPAC name of acrylaldehyde is: - **Prop-2-enal**
